Conference: "Knowledge Discovery by Cluster Analysis"

Compartir
Introduced: 03-07-2015
HPC (CAP) research group invites you to attend the talk.
Speaker: Félix Iglesias Vázquez (Vienna University of Technology)
Date: Fri, 17/Jul/2015, 11:00
Room: C6-E101
ABSTRACT
Within the fields of machine learning and data mining, cluster analysis is one of the main techniques intended to abstract knowledge from large datasets. Technology applications make the most of clustering solutions to perform data reduction, hypothesis generation and testing, as well as model-based prediction and decision making. The successful application of clustering depends on the careful tuning of different steps, from the feature selection to the evaluation of clustering solutions.

BIOGRAPHY
Félix Iglesias Vázquez was born in Madrid, Spain, in 1980. He received the Ph.D. degree in technical sciences in 2012 from the Vienna University of Technology, Vienna, Austria. He currently holds a University Assistant and Postdoc Research position at the Vienna University of Technology. He has worked on fundamental research and project development for diverse Spanish and Austrian firms and lectured in the fields of electronics, physics and automation. His research interests include machine learning, data analysis and network security.
